seeing that the New York Yankees haven't been sellers at the trade deadline since 1989, most fans are probably perplexed that the Yankees are trading off players. but, as for someone who has been a fan since 1982, i am fucking thrilled. they traded Carlos Beltran today to Texas for 3 pitching prospects, including one who was the 4th overall pick last year in the draft. they also traded Ivan Nova to Pittsburgh for 2 players to be named later. i'm amazed they got more than a bag of baseballs for him. overall, the Yankees completely rebuilt their farm system in a week. BRILLIANT. hopefully they will quickly realize this season doesn't mean shit and start calling up some of the kids from AAA to play NOW. that way they can be seasoned by the time the kids down in A and AA are ready to come up. and then you can break out the cash again when the free agent class of 2018 arrives. and then hopefully another dynasty will be born. it all looks good on paper. if only they played the damn games on paper.
